What exactly did you want someone to comment? I am sure it is a good enough Top 50 program. If that's the best school you can get in, then it will be the best program for you. The reason to get a PT MBA is to improve and climb the ladder withing your company or possibly prepare yourself for a position in the same industry in a related company (stepping up)... it is a bad idea if you want to change industries however. Keep that in mind.
Is Rutgers worth it? Is any school worth it? That's a very personal decision that relies on dozens of different criteria. What are you doing now? What do you want to do after school? How much do you want to spend in time and money to get there? How well can that school fulfill your needs? To answer these questions you'll not only have to do a ton of research but also self-evaluation to figure out where you want to go.
